[Anemia in chronic renal insufficiency--case report]

Summary
Recombinant erythropoietin effectively treats anemia in patients with chronic renal insufficiency, improving their overall health and reducing the need for blood transfusions.
Area of Science:
- Nephrology
- Hematology
- Internal Medicine
Background:
- Chronic renal insufficiency (CRI) is a complex syndrome characterized by elevated serum urea and creatinine, often leading to anemia due to decreased erythropoietin synthesis and uremic toxins.
- Anemia in CRI is typically normocytic and normochromic, exacerbated by factors like decreased erythropoietin production, uremic toxins, microvascular kidney damage, and gastrointestinal bleeding.
- Recombinant erythropoietin (EPO) therapy has become crucial for managing anemia in CRI patients, administered via subcutaneous or intravenous routes with individualized dosing.
Observation:
- A 69-year-old female patient with CRI secondary to chronic pyelonephritis and hypertension experienced anemia requiring multiple erythrocyte transfusions.
- The patient was treated with subcutaneous recombinant erythropoietin (50 mcg/kg) every other day, with close monitoring of hemoglobin, hematocrit, erythrocyte count, and serum iron.
- Following initial treatment and a subsequent repeat course 14 months later, the patient showed a significant improvement in hemoglobin levels, reaching 92 g/L.
Findings:
- Recombinant erythropoietin therapy demonstrated a positive therapeutic response in correcting anemia associated with chronic renal insufficiency.
- The treatment led to a notable increase in hemoglobin and hematocrit levels, indicating effective stimulation of erythropoiesis.
- Serum iron levels were monitored to ensure adequate iron availability for erythropoiesis during EPO treatment.
Implications:
- This case report highlights the efficacy of recombinant erythropoietin in managing anemia in chronic renal insufficiency patients, leading to anemia correction.
- Successful EPO treatment reduces the necessity for frequent blood transfusions, thereby minimizing transfusion-related complications and improving the patient's general status.
- Recombinant erythropoietin offers a valuable therapeutic option for improving the quality of life for individuals suffering from anemia due to chronic kidney disease.

Renal Failure: Dose Adjustments
In patients with renal impairment, drugs undergo significant changes in their pharmacokinetics, which require dosage adjustments to ensure safe and effective therapy.
Reduced renal clearance and elimination rate are common outcomes of renal impairment. These alterations lead to a prolonged elimination half-life and an altered apparent volume of distribution for drugs. As a result, dosage adjustments are typically necessary to maintain optimal drug levels in the body.
